Browsing the Features Landscape: What to Look for in a Robot Hoover
Choosing the ideal robot hoover includes thinking about numerous essential features to guarantee it meets your particular requirements and home environment. Here's a breakdown of vital aspects to assess:
Navigation System: This is the "brain" of the robot hoover.
Random Bounce Navigation: Basic models use this system, bouncing arbitrarily around the room till they cover the space. They are less efficient and might miss out on spots.Systematic Navigation (Line-by-Line or Room-by-Room): More sophisticated designs use sensing units and mapping innovation (like gyroscopes, cams, or LiDAR) to clean up in a structured pattern. This is far more effective and makes sure detailed coverage.Mapping and Room Recognition: Premium designs create a map of your home, permitting zoned cleaning, virtual boundaries, and room-specific cleaning schedules. This is perfect for larger homes or those with particular cleaning needs for various spaces.
Suction Power and Cleaning Performance: Suction power identifies how effectively the robot hoover chooses up dirt and debris.
Think about floor types: Homes with carpets require higher suction power than those with mainly difficult floors.Pet Hair Specific Models: Look for designs particularly designed for pet hair, frequently including stronger suction and specialized brush rolls.
Battery Life and Charging: Battery life determines the duration of a cleaning cycle.
Consider your home size: Larger homes require longer battery life.Auto-Recharge and Resume: Many models instantly go back to their charging dock when the battery is low and can resume cleaning where they left off. This is a crucial feature for larger homes or longer cleaning cycles.
Dustbin Capacity and Emptying: The dustbin size figures out how often you require to empty it.
Larger dustbins require less regular emptying.Self-Emptying Docks: Some high-end designs come with self-emptying docks that automatically empty the robot's dustbin into a bigger container, further reducing maintenance frequency.
Brush System: The brush system is crucial for reliable particles removal.
Main Brush Roll: Look for a mix brush roll (bristles and rubber fins) for effective cleaning on both carpets and hard floorings.Side Brushes: Side brushes assist sweep particles from edges and corners into the path of the primary brush.
Filtering System: The filtration system captures dust and irritants.
HEPA Filters: Essential for allergy patients, HEPA filters trap fine dust particles and irritants, enhancing air quality.
Smart Features and App Control: Modern robot hoovers frequently include smart features and app control.
Scheduling: Set cleaning schedules for particular times and days.Zone Cleaning: Define particular areas to tidy or prevent.Virtual Boundaries: Create invisible walls to prevent the robot from getting in particular areas.Voice Control Integration: Some designs integrate with voice assistants like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
Barrier Avoidance and Cliff Sensors:
Obstacle Avoidance: Advanced sensing units assist robots navigate around furnishings and challenges effectively, lessening bumping and getting stuck.Cliff Sensors: Prevent the robot from falling down stairs or edges.
Noise Level: Robot hoovers differ in noise level. Consider models with quieter operation if noise sensitivity is an issue.

Preserving Your Autonomous Assistant: Care and Longevity
To guarantee your robot hoover continues to perform optimally and lasts for many years to come, routine upkeep is vital.
Here are crucial maintenance tasks:
Empty the Dustbin Regularly: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ning cycle or as required. A complete dustbin lowers suction power and cleaning efficiency.Tidy the Brushes: Regularly eliminate and clean hair and debris tangled around the main brush and side brushes. This prevents obstruction and guarantees effective particles pickup.Clean the Filters: Clean or change the filters according to the maker's recommendations. Tidy filters keep excellent suction and air quality.Wipe Down Sensors: Periodically wipe down the sensing units (cliff sensors, wall sensors, etc) with a soft, dry cloth to ensure they operate properly for navigation and challenge avoidance.Check and Clean Wheels: Ensure the wheels are totally free from particles and can rotate efficiently for ideal navigation.Change Parts as Needed: Brush rolls, filters, and often batteries will require replacement in time.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for replacement intervals to preserve peak performance.
